At its core, the Assistant Operations Manager drives process improvement through data-driven decision-making and cross-functional coordination. Daily tasks include monitoring key performance indicators, identifying bottlenecks in operational workflows, and proposing actionable solutions to boost efficiency. This role bridges senior leadership vision with frontline implementation, often leading project timelines and quality assurance protocols. Collaboration with finance, HR, logistics, and IT teams forms a vital part of the job—ensuring cohesive planning and timely delivery across departments. The Assistant regularly contributes to operational audits, risk assessments, and performance reviews, providing insights that support informed leadership choices. Continuous improvement initiatives—such as Lean or Six Sigma methodologies—are frequently spearheaded or supported under this role’s purview. Key Responsibilities Shaped in the Job Description PDF include:

  • Coordinating day-to-day operations across multiple teams to maintain workflow integrity.
  • Developing detailed standard operating procedures (SOPs) that standardize processes while allowing flexibility for innovation.
  • Analyzing resource allocation to optimize cost-efficiency without compromising output quality.
  • Conducting regular performance evaluations tied directly to operational KPIs.
  • Facilitating communication between executive stakeholders and operational staff through clear reporting channels.
  • Leading short-term projects aimed at reducing waste or accelerating cycle times.
  • Ensuring compliance with safety regulations, internal policies, and industry standards.

The ideal candidate thrives in dynamic environments where priorities shift rapidly and collaboration is non-negotiable. The document further specifies required qualifications:

  • A bachelor’s degree in Industrial Engineering, Business Administration, or related field; advanced degrees or certifications like Six Sigma Black Belt are preferred.
  • Three to five years of progressive experience in operations management or similar roles with proven success in process optimization.
  • A deep familiarity with ERP systems (e.g., SAP), project management tools (e.g., MS Project), and data analytics platforms is essential.
  • Excellent verbal communication skills enable clear instruction delivery; written proficiency ensures accurate documentation of procedures and reports.

The job description PDF consistently highlights soft skills: emotional intelligence guides team motivation during transitions; conflict resolution helps maintain harmony in high-pressure settings; time management ensures deadlines are met amid competing demands. Mentorship responsibilities underscore the role’s impact—guiding junior staff through structured training programs enhances organizational capability long-term.
